Radcliffe Hall Church of England Methodist Primary School Overview
Radcliffe Hall Church of England Methodist Primary School is a primary school located in Manchester and reports to the local authority of Bury.
Radcliffe Hall Church of England Methodist Primary School is a mixed gender school that caters to students aged from 3 to 11 years old and it has a Church of England/Methodist religious affiliation
Currently the school is undersubscribed as it has an official capacity of 376 students but currently only enrols 294 pupils across all class years. This can generally mean that all applications to this school stand a much stronger chance of being accepted.
Radcliffe Hall Church of England Methodist Primary School students range across many different ethnicities with White British being the predominant ethnicity, accounting for 59.2% of all current students. English as a 1st language accounts for 33.3% of students at the school.
41.0% of all students at the school qualify for free school meals and 0% of Radcliffe Hall Church of England Methodist Primary School pupils are classed as SEN students who have a range of special educational needs.
